Web26 jun. 2024 · Joined Sep 20, 2024. 1,439 Posts. #3 · Nov 14, 2024 (Edited) Brake fluid is hygroscopic, i.e. it absorbs water. Over time, this water absorption can lower the boiling point of the fluid. As we all know, water boils at 212 degrees F, whereas pure brake fluid typically won't boil until it reaches over 400 degrees F. WebA routine pad replacement won’t include flushing. Any brake system repair that involves opening up the brake-hydraulic system, like replacing a caliper, wheel cylinder or brake line will have the cost of a flush built in, because the system needs to be purged of air afterwards, and that’s accomplished using brake fluid to flush the air out.
